public class EJBCronTrigger
extends org.apache.openejb.quartz.impl.triggers.CronTriggerImpl
| Modifier and Type | Class and Description |
|---|---|
static class |
EJBCronTrigger.ParseException |
| Modifier and Type | Field and Description |
|---|---|
static String |
DELIMITER |
YEAR_TO_GIVEUP_SCHEDULING_AT| Constructor and Description |
|---|
EJBCronTrigger(javax.ejb.ScheduleExpression expr) |
| Modifier and Type | Method and Description |
|---|---|
Date |
getFinalFireTime()
Works similarly to getFireTimeAfter() but backwards.
|
Date |
getFireTimeAfter(Date afterTime) |
String |
getRawValue() |
boolean |
hasAdditionalProperties() |
protected org.apache.openejb.core.timer.EJBCronTrigger.FieldExpression |
parseExpression(int field,
String expr)
Computes a set of allowed values for the given field of a calendar based
time expression.
|
clone, computeFirstFireTime, getCronExpression, getEndTime, getExpressionSummary, getNextFireTime, getPreviousFireTime, getScheduleBuilder, getStartTime, getTimeAfter, getTimeBefore, getTimeZone, mayFireAgain, setCronExpression, setCronExpression, setEndTime, setNextFireTime, setPreviousFireTime, setStartTime, setTimeZone, triggered, updateAfterMisfire, updateWithNewCalendar, validateMisfireInstruction, willFireOn, willFireOncompareTo, equals, executionComplete, getCalendarName, getDescription, getFireInstanceId, getFullJobName, getFullName, getGroup, getJobDataMap, getJobGroup, getJobKey, getJobName, getKey, getMisfireInstruction, getName, getPriority, getTriggerBuilder, hashCode, setCalendarName, setDescription, setFireInstanceId, setGroup, setJobDataMap, setJobGroup, setJobKey, setJobName, setKey, setMisfireInstruction, setName, setPriority, toString, validatepublic static final String DELIMITER
public EJBCronTrigger(javax.ejb.ScheduleExpression expr)
throws EJBCronTrigger.ParseException
EJBCronTrigger.ParseExceptionprotected org.apache.openejb.core.timer.EJBCronTrigger.FieldExpression parseExpression(int field,
String expr)
throws EJBCronTrigger.ParseException
field - field type from java.util.Calendarexpr - a time expressionEJBCronTrigger.ParseException - when there is a syntax error in the expression, or its values
are out of rangepublic Date getFinalFireTime()
getFinalFireTime in interface org.apache.openejb.quartz.TriggergetFinalFireTime in class org.apache.openejb.quartz.impl.triggers.CronTriggerImplpublic Date getFireTimeAfter(Date afterTime)
getFireTimeAfter in interface org.apache.openejb.quartz.TriggergetFireTimeAfter in class org.apache.openejb.quartz.impl.triggers.CronTriggerImplpublic String getRawValue()
public boolean hasAdditionalProperties()
hasAdditionalProperties in interface org.apache.openejb.quartz.impl.triggers.CoreTriggerhasAdditionalProperties in class org.apache.openejb.quartz.impl.triggers.CronTriggerImplCopyright © 1999–2014 The Apache Software Foundation. All rights reserved.